HC Deb 11 July 1994 vol 246 cc401-2W
Mr. Worthington

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s what aid the European Union has cancelled to Kenya; and for what reason.

Mr. Lennox-Boyd

No EC aid under the Lomé convention has been cancelled recently. However, differences between the Government of Kenya and the European Commission on sectoral policy issues have resulted in proposals to reallocate 25 MECU of Lomé III funds and 65 MECU of Lomé IV funds—a total equivalent to approximately £70.3 million—from the cereals sector reform programme to other projects. This reallocation and the new projects are expected to be agreed formally later this year as part of a revised national indicative programme.

Mr. Worthington

To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s what were the reasons for cancelling a grant for forestry conservation to Kenya in February.

Mr. Lennox Boyd

We were unable to reach agreement with the Government of Kenya on a number of issues, including financial sustainability and management mechanisms in the pilot forests and consultation procedures over excisions, which would have enabled us to proceed with a planned further phase of the Kenya indigenous forestry conservation project. The project has now formally closed. We remain ready to discuss further the possibility of resuming our involvement provided a mutually acceptable basis can be found.
